Floating Deck Installation in Worcester, MA
Floating deck installation services provide a versatile outdoor solution that elevates a backyard or patio space without the need for extensive foundation work. These decks are typically constructed on supports or piers, allowing them to be placed over uneven terrain, grass, or existing surfaces. Homeowners often request floating decks to create additional outdoor living areas, enhance privacy, or improve the aesthetic appeal of their property, especially when a permanent, ground-anchored deck is not desired.

Floating Deck Installation Questions
What is a floating deck? A floating deck is a free-standing platform built above ground level, not attached to a house or other structures.
What are common uses for a floating deck? They are often used for outdoor seating, dining areas, or as a base for outdoor furniture and grills.
What materials are typically used for floating decks? Pressure-treated wood, composite decking, and cedar are common choices for durability and appearance.
Is a floating deck suitable for any yard? They work well in most yards, especially where ground leveling is needed or where attaching to the house isn't desired.
